A Gift to Our Nation
In 1923, President Calvin Coolidge presented a gift to the people of the United States, establishing the Allegheny National Forest.

Summertime Adventures in the Allegheny National Forest
The Allegheny Reservoir is the second largest lake in Pennsylvania. The reservoir has 91 miles of shoreline, and it reaches across the Pennsylvania/New York state line.
